Web15 jan. 2024 · The national average materials cost to remove a mirror is $3.79 per mirror, with a range between $3.54 to $4.03. The total price for labor and materials per mirror is $30.42, coming in between $19.46 to $41.39. Web13 mrt. 2024 · Lay down cardboard or plastic on any surface surrounding the mirror. [1] 2. Cover the mirror with duct tape. [2] The duct tape will limit the amount of glass that drops if the mirror shatters during removal. 3. … WebPrepare the area Mirrors are heavy, so make sure you protect the surrounding area from any knocks or bumps. Thick cardboard is a good choice for this. … Protect the mirror Everyone knows that glass mirrors are fragile things. … a: Loosen the glue If your mirror is attached to the bathroom wall with glue, you’ll need to loosen the adhesive
